Tina Turner's album "Private Dancer," released in 1984, was her most successful work, staying in the top ten of the Billboard 200 for an impressive 24 weeks. The title track, "What's Love Got to Do with It," also became a massive hit, reaching No. 1 on the Billboard Hot 100 and contributing to the album's enduring popularity. This album marked a significant comeback for Turner and solidified her status as a music icon.
